How to update Samsung Galaxy S5 to Android 5.0 Official manually

A few days ago we informed you that the Samsung Galaxy S5, model SM-G900F, I was already receiving via OTA its corresponding dose of Android 5.0 Lollipop starting in Poland. Well now this original firmware Android 5.0 implemented by Samsung for the SM-G900F, you can manually flash it on your Samsung Galaxy S5 to update it as soon as possible to this latest and long-awaited version of Android completely renewed.

Next I will explain step by step the flashing method of this latest official Android 5.0 Lollipop firmware for the Samsung Galaxy S5 model SM-G900F, as well as sharing all the necessary tools and files to achieve it easily and in less than thirty minutes.

The first of all is to mention that this method of update to Android 5.0 Lollipop for the Samsung Galaxy S5, being an official firmware, it will not increase the flash count. Also remind them that This official Samsung firmware is only valid for the SM-G900F model only and exclusively. Do not try to update models other than the Samsung Galaxy S5 as you could brick the terminal and be left with a beautiful and very expensive paperweight.

Files needed to update the Samsung Galaxy S5 model SM-G900F to Android 5.0 Official

Before starting to download the necessary files to be able to manually update your Samsung Galaxy S5 model SM-G900F to Android 5.0 Lollipop, you will have to take into account that you are going to need have the official Samsung drivers installed. From this same link you can get them officially by installing Samsung Kies on your personal computer.

Once installed Choose and synchronized our Samsung Galaxy S5 for the first time, it would be convenient make a backup of all our data and applications, since in the process of updating to Android 5.0 Lollipop we are going to lose them all.

Manual update method from Samsung Galaxy S5 to Android 5.0 Official Lollipop

The images used here to illustrate the process of Samsung Galaxy S5 update to Android 5.0 Lollipop They are purely indicative so that you can see the process to follow and do not correspond to the images of the process itself on the Samsung Galaxy S5.

The first of all will be enable development options on our Samsung Galaxy S5 and activate the USB debugging:

Before starting the Flashing process of the original firmware Android 5.0 Lollipop from Samsung, we will have to have the device charged up to 100 x 100 to avoid possible problems due to lack of battery.

We turn off the Samsung Galaxy S5 completely and turn it on again but keeping the buttons pressed volume down + home + Power until the warning screen appears where we will press the button Power.

Now we leave the Samsung Galaxy S5 aside for a little while and go to the Odin executable, the file odin.exe and we run as administrators hovering over it and clicking the right mouse button.

Next click on the AP button and we navigate to the file PDA of the firmware previously downloaded and that we unzip on our Windows desktop.

We must check that the box Odin's RE-Partition is not selected, I repeat, RE PARTITION should not be checked.

Now all you have to do is connect the Samsung Galaxy S5 model SM-G900F to the personal computer where we are running Odin, wait for the program to detect our mobile, for this we will see in the upper left corner the word COM followed by a number under the yellow background, and click on the button START and wait patiently for the process to finish.

It goes without saying that during the firmware flashing time, we should not disconnect the terminal under any circumstances, as we will not let our Windows enter repose, hibernation o suspension, much less let it reboot to install updates.

The flashing process will be over when Odin returns the word to us in the upper left corner PASS, at which time the mobile will be restarted and we will be able to enjoy Samsung's original Android 5.0 on the Samsung Galaxy S5 model SM-G900F.
